State Fund Personal Data Concerns: CASE Can Help. CASE has received a number of inquiries from members at State Compensation Insurance Fund about the extent to which State Fund is collecting private, personal information about employees above and beyond the basic name, social security number and other data necessary to process payroll and benefit information. Fortunately, California has some privacy protection laws that may apply to State Fund which could allow employees to request that State Fund and all third party contractors delete this type of personal information. This deletion request can be made by you, or an authorized agent on your behalf. If you would like us to serve as your registered agent for this limited purpose, you simply need to submit this form.
